Subject: EXIF scrubbing cut-over — done

Welcome aboard. Quick summary so you have context: last night we cut over from the legacy strip-on-upload path to the new Pixelgate scrubber, which removes EXIF metadata at ingest for all tenants, including GPS tags and maker notes. Throughput held steady and the backfill over old assets in the Harlowe bucket finished around midnight. Anything uploaded before the cut-over has already been reprocessed, so no manual cleanup is needed. The scrubber is currently deployed with the following configuration.

service settings:
[framir]
port = 3306
region = west-2
host = framir.paliqcorp.corp
timeout_ms = 3000
retries = 1

## Building Access — Spares Room (Hullbrook Annex)

Contractors: the spare hardware room is down the east corridor on the ground floor, third door on the left. Sign in at the front desk first and grab a visitor lanyard. Anything you take out, jot it in the blue logbook — yes, even the little stuff. The door self-locks, so don't wedge it. To get in, punch in the code below.

staff pass of hagug-taguf = bdg-HJ-9

Subject: Annual billing switch

Team,

We move Cloverline customers to annual billing from the first of next quarter. Monthly plans close to new signups immediately; existing accounts grandfather for one renewal cycle. Expect a short-term cash bump and some churn noise. For our incoming director: full modelling sits with finance. The reasoning behind the timing is set out directly below.

board note of yahig-yahif: Silmirox Works plans to raise the Aldius list price by 18.5 percent in January. The steering committee signed off on a budget of $141.9 million for Project Tamix. The renewal with Eliysek Logistics closes at $114.1 million a year, 18.9 percent below the last contract. Project Gordor slips by a full year because of the supplier delay.

**Autocomplete index performance.** Plugin authors querying the Tindervale autocomplete endpoint should expect elevated latency while the suggestion index rebuilds, typically 03:00–04:30 UTC daily. During rebuilds, responses may fall back to prefix-only matching, so fuzzy results will be sparse. Do not implement client-side retries faster than two seconds; the index recovers on its own. Current rebuild status, historical timings, and the degradation flag your plugin can poll are all published on the status page below.

dashboard of hagug-yafop = https://artifactory.zemvarlabs.internal/board